| Effect on Host: | CPE, cell enlarging, rounding, sloughing |
| Recommended Host: | MRC-5 (ATCC® CCL-171™) |
| Growth Conditions: | Temperature: 36°C Recommendations for Infection: This product is produced by co-cultivation of virus with fresh host cells. Prepare a bulk cell suspension the day of inoculation. Seed culture vessels at 1.5 - 2.0 x 104 cells per cm2. Calculate the volume of virus needed to achieve an optimal MOI (e.g. 0.1 to 1) and then dilute virus in virus growth medium to prepare the virus inoculum. Add virus inoculum to culture vessels. Incubate for 24 hours at 36°C in a humidified 5% CO2 atmosphere. Aspirate virus growth medium to remove any traces of DMSO and then add fresh virus growth medium to cultures. Continue incubation. Incubation: 4 to 11 days |
